iMATE JAM/O2 XDA Mini/Qtek S100 Series 64MB to 128MB Upgrade Available

Windows Mobile News

PocketPCTechs are pleased to announce that they have developed and released a 64MB to 128MB upgrade for the iMATE JAM/O2 XDA Mini/Qtek S100 Series Pocket PC.

This unit uses low voltage hi-speed BGA memory, so stacking is not available and 128MB will be the maximum capacity. During the upgrade process they remove the existing 64MB and install 128MB. This memory upgrade does NOT require their proprietary driver and is fully recognized by the OS (121.39MB Available). The SRP of the upgrade is $199 including 2nd day return shipping (USA only).

As always, this upgrade is not supported by the manufacturer and will void the warranty On the unit. They do offer a 90 day warranty on the upgrade and motherboard Of the unit.

Digital Camera Media Safe In Carry-on And Checked Baggage, New Tests Show

Consumer Electronic News

Recent tests found no evidence of X-ray scanner damage to digital camera media cards or to the images they hold. The tests of scanner models currently in use in the U.S. transportation industry were jointly conducted by the International Imaging Industry Association (I3A), the leading global association for the imaging industry; SanDisk® Corporation (NASDAQ: SNDK), a manufacturer of digital media cards; and the U.S. Transportation Security Administration (TSA).

These findings mean that digital cameras and their image storage media can travel safely in either checked or carry-on bags, which will be reassuring to holiday travelers. And though they were not explicitly tested, it is likely that images on camera-phones will be safe in either situation as well. More care is needed for cameras with film, however, as the X-ray scanners for both checked and carry-on luggage can fog both developed and undeveloped film.

"Our tests should put travelers' fears to rest, that their digitally captured holiday memories won't be damaged in transit," said Lisa Walker, I3A President. "Digital cameras and media can safely go in carry-ons without the need for hand-inspection, which will simplify security checks and make those long lines move a little faster." More...

Is Verizon Technology Leadership stranding the Small Business Client

Mobile Phones

We recently applauded Verizon (Verizon Wireless Offers palmOne's Treo 600 smartphone With Always-on Wireless Sync, Palm News, July 19, 2004) for their marriage of Palm Treo 600 Technology with Intellisync “always-on” technology to become the only carrier to offer an integrated e-mail solution on the Treo 600 smartphone so that e-mails sent to a customer's PC will be immediately sent to their Treo 600. We noted that The Treo 600 is an ideal device for business executives, seamlessly combining a full-featured mobile phone and a Palm OS(R) organizer with wireless data applications in one compact, powerful device. Recent feedback to that review indicates that a consequence of this move by Verizon is the impact on Verizon’s significant subscriber base comprised of small business users and non-executives. Reports are that these subscribers who would love to upgrade to the Treo platform primarily for the originally intended benefits of the cell phone and PDA combination, must contract with Verizon for their unlimited internet access package in order to use the equipment.

Our understanding is that the marriage of the Treo with Intellisync to provide the always-on capability is a one way-street in that Verizon does not allow the combined technology to be disengaged. The consequence is that a Treo user on Verizion is indeed “always-on” the internet, even if they would prefer not to be. This always-on capability will consume their air-time minutes unless they choose to subscribe to Verizon’s unlimited data package. This internet access, Wireless Sync consumes standard air-time minutes, unless the user subscribes to Verizon’s unlimited internet access package (approx $45/month). Without this package, users potentially incur monthly costs in excess of $1000 for air-time. In their defense, it seems that Verizon may not even be fully up to speed on this issue. Visits to their stores and multiple calls to their customer service and technology departments resulted in varying responses regarding the requirement to subscribe to the data pack or knowledge about the impact of the WirelessSync Capability.

Verizon was slow to offer Treo technology compared to other wireless providers, and only then under considerable pressure from their subscriber base. Considering the delay that Verizon subscribers suffered in waiting for this technology, it is additionally painful now to find out that the equipment is not a economically viable option for the type of user for which the TREO was intended. While we continue to applaud Verizon for their ingenuity in creating the always-on capability around the TREO platform, we wonder at what costs this comes if popular technology such as the Treo is removed from the hands of a large segment of Verizon’s subscribers. We would like to see Verizon make the Treo available with Wireless Sync as an optional as opposed to a standard feature.

Trend Micro Offers New Mobile Security for Mobile Phones and PDAs

General PDA

Trend Micro, Inc. (NASDAQ:TMIC) , a leader in network antivirus and Internet content security software and services, today announced the availability of Trend Micro(TM) Mobile Security, providing antivirus and anti-spam protection for SMS messaging customers using data-centric mobile phones and PDAs.

Industry analysts predict that due to the rising popularity of data- centric mobile phones and PDAs, these devices will become an attractive target for virus writers. TrendLabs(SM), Trend Micro's global network of antivirus research centers, identified in 2004 a number of proof-of-concept viruses for mobile phones, such as SYMBOS_SKULLS.A (a Trojan which targets Series 60 phones with the Symbian operating system, particularly Nokia 7610 models) and SYMBOS_CABIR.A (a worm which spreads through BLUETOOTH-enabled Series 60 phones); it is likely that further attacks on such devices will occur in the future. 3G Reaches Norway With the Nokia 6630 smartphone

Mobile Phones

Nokia today announced that Telenor, the leading mobile telecoms operator in Norway, running operations in Malaysia, Bangladesh, Thailand, Russia, and all over Europe, has selected the Nokia 6630 smartphone for its 3G WCDMA product portfolio in Norway. The Nokia 6630 phone offers online e-mail, the possibility to download and view e-mail attachments, mobile broadband access to multimedia content, live video streaming and video conferencing.

"We congratulate Telenor for Norway's first commercial 3G network launch, and are delighted that Telenor have chosen Nokia as their first 3G handset partner in this dynamic, leading market for imaging services. With its powerful imaging and smart computing features, Nokia 6630 is ideal for bringing 3G services to life." said Mads Winblad, Vice President, Multimedia Sales, EMEA, Nokia.

The Nokia 6630 smartphone will be available through Telenor retailer chains in Norway. Based on Symbian OS, the Nokia 6630 phone is a tri-band handset designed to work on 3G (WCDMA), EDGE and 2G (GSM 900/1800/1900) networks around the world. Compared to current GSM networks, WCDMA enables more than ten times higher data speeds and better quality of service to mobile and portable wireless devices. Weighing 127 grams and measuring 110 x 60 x 21 mm, it is currently the lightest globally available megapixel dual-mode phone for GSM and WCDMA networks. More...
